2012年5月16日
摘要: Thread tv = null; private void UCGIS_Load(object sender, EventArgs e) { try { tv = new Thread(new ThreadStart(DoWork));tv.IsBackground = true; tv.Start(); } catch (Exception ex) { Messa... 阅读全文
posted @ 2012-05-16 10:05 pennygiser 阅读(380) 评论(0) 推荐(0)
摘要: //固定比例放大 private void btnZoomIn_Click(object sender, EventArgs e) {IEnvelope pEnvelope = axMapControl1.Extent; pEnvelope.Expand(0.75, 0.75, true); axMapControl1.Extent = pEnvelope; }//工具放大 /// <summary> /// 放大 /// </summary> public void ZoomIn... 阅读全文
posted @ 2012-05-16 09:59 pennygiser 阅读(839) 评论(0) 推荐(0)
摘要: pFeatureLayer = new FeatureLayerClass(); IFieldsEdit curFileds = new FieldsClass(); IFieldEdit curField = new FieldClass(); curField = new FieldClass(); curField.Name_2 = "OBCID"; curField.Type_2 = esriFi... 阅读全文
posted @ 2012-05-16 09:55 pennygiser 阅读(361) 评论(0) 推荐(0)
摘要: public delegate string Cardelegate(); public class CarClass { private Cardelegate myM; public string GetString() { Thread.Sleep(10); DateTime startime = DateTime.Now.Date; DateTime endtime = DateTime.Now; string stime = startime.ToS... 阅读全文
posted @ 2012-05-16 09:52 pennygiser 阅读(134) 评论(0) 推荐(0)
摘要: /// <summary> /// 在内存中创建图层 /// </summary> /// <param name="DataSetName">数据集名称</param> /// <param name="AliaseName">别名</param> /// <param name="SpatialRef">空间参考</param> /// <param name="GeometryType">几何类型< 阅读全文
posted @ 2012-05-16 09:39 pennygiser 阅读(363) 评论(0) 推荐(0)
摘要: public static T FromJsonTo<T>(string jsonString) { DataContractJsonSerializer ser = new DataContractJsonSerializer(typeof(T)); MemoryStream ms = new MemoryStream(Encoding.UTF8.GetBytes(jsonString)); T jsonObject = (T)ser.ReadObject(ms); return json... 阅读全文
posted @ 2012-05-16 09:37 pennygiser 阅读(756) 评论(0) 推荐(0)
摘要: public IBalloonCallout createBalloonCallout(double x, double y) { IRgbColor rgb = new RgbColorClass(); { rgb.Red = 255; rgb.Green = 255; rgb.Blue = 200; } ISimpleFillSymbol sfs = new SimpleFillSymbolClas... 阅读全文
posted @ 2012-05-16 09:31 pennygiser 阅读(293) 评论(0) 推荐(0)
摘要: public void DrawPoint(IFeatureLayer pFeatureLayer) { IPictureMarkerSymbol pPicMakerSymbol = new PictureMarkerSymbolClass(); string picPath = Application.StartupPath + @"\texture\test.bmp"; //图片路径 pPicMakerSymbol.CreateMarkerSymbolFromFile(esriIPictureType.esriIPictureBitmap, picPath); pPic 阅读全文
posted @ 2012-05-16 09:27 pennygiser 阅读(303) 评论(0) 推荐(0)